If the average of four consecutive odd numbers is 16, find the smallest of these numbers?571311

Solution

Step 1: Understand the problem We are given that the average of four consecutive odd numbers is 16. We need to find the smallest of these numbers.

Step 2: Set up the equation Let's denote the smallest of these four consecutive odd numbers as 'x'. Because these numbers are consecutive odd numbers, the next three numbers will be x+2, x+4, and x+6.

The average of these four numbers is given as 16. The average is calculated by summing all numbers and dividing by the count of numbers. So, we can set up the following equation:

(x + x+2 + x+4 + x+6) / 4 = 16

Step 3: Solve the equation Simplify the equation:

4x + 12 = 64

Subtract 12 from both sides:

4x = 52

Divide by 4:

x = 13

So, the smallest of these four consecutive odd numbers is 13.
